Entamoeba histolytica

Under 900X magnification, this photomicrograph of a chorazole black-stained specimen revealed the presence of a cyst of the parasitic organism, Entamoeba histolytica. Although mature cysts of E. histolytica contain four nuclei, in this particular view you can clearly see only two nuclei in the focal plane shown, along with a darkly staining chromatoid body.
